Asymptotic freedom in (<mml:math xmlns:mml="http://www.w3.org/1998/Math/MathML" display="inline"><mml:mrow><mml:mn>3</mml:mn><mml:mo>+</mml:mo><mml:mn>1</mml:mn></mml:mrow></mml:math>)-dimensional projectable Hořava gravity: Connecting the ultraviolet and infrared domains
A. O. Barvinsky, A. Kurov, Sergey Sibiryakov
Abstract
We investigate the renormalization group flow of projectable Ho\ifmmode \check{r}\else \v{r}\fi{}ava gravity in ($3+1$) dimensions generated by marginal operators with respect to the Lifshitz scaling. The flow possesses a number of asymptotically free fixed points. We find a family of trajectories connecting one of these fixed points in the ultraviolet to the region of the parameter space where the kinetic term of the theory acquires the general relativistic form. The gravitational coupling exhibits nonmonotonic behavior along the flow, vanishing both in the ultraviolet and the infrared.
